## 2.8.1 — Key rotation for Eventlark schema registry

The signing key used to validate schema uploads to the Eventlark registry has been rotated as part of our quarterly cycle. Old signatures remain valid for reads until the grace period ends on the 14th; after that, clients pinning the previous key will fail validation with error SR-409. Support should advise affected integrators to refresh their trust store and retry. For verification of registry artifacts going forward, use the following key.

rollout seal: bky19_AhpppeGU5khcL8iNaiP

## Changed defaults

Heads up: the Ledgerline tax-rate lookup cache now defaults to a 15-minute TTL instead of 24 hours. Turns out rates in the Veldt County sandbox were going stale mid-demo, which was embarrassing. Eviction is now LRU rather than FIFO, and the cache warms on boot. If you're reviewing, check that nothing hardcodes the old TTL. The new defaults land as follows.

deployment values, bajop-taweg:
holwyn:
  log_level: debug
  metrics_host: metrics.holwyn.zemvarsys.internal
  pool_size: 32

Deploybot Runbook — Status Queries

When a plugin queries Ferrowatch for deploy status, always pass the environment flag explicitly; omitting it defaults to staging and confuses users. Responses include stage, duration, and rollout percentage. If the bot reports "indeterminate," retry once after 30 seconds before escalating. For verification against the pipeline, compare your response against the token printed below.

session token of kagup-hahaf = htk3_2b8